In 2009, Riot released its debut title League of Legends, and over 100 million people now play the game every month. Whether you're in Rio, Seoul, or Moscow, you can find an excited and engaged community of League players. Delivering content to a global audience of millions of players whilst also building new games affords Riot's Engineering discipline with a mountain of exciting and technically complex challenges. That's where you come in.

Infrastructure Engineers at Riot play a significant role in supporting our global player base by using their expertise to build efficient infrastructure solutions. We're looking for a rare mix of knowledge and hands on experience with a number of infrastructure specializations, as well as depth of expertise in an at least two of those areas. Your specializations could include operating systems such as Linux, or Windows, or experience with infrastructure and hardware areas such as databases, provider networking, data center networking, or data centers.

Infrastructure Engineers seek to eliminate the need for human interaction with infrastructure by automating responses to alerting, deployments, and configurations of software, while living in the world of Infrastructure as Code. We're knowledgeable in how and when to use automation frameworks like Python, Terraform, or Ansible, we understand the basic concepts of software programming, and readily use scripting or code to craft simple tools to make it easier for Rioters to ship code!

As an Infrastructure Engineer in the Infrastructure Platform team, you’ll be tasked with reducing developer pain for engineers across the company. By wielding your automation toolkit and knowledge of backend systems, you will design and implement scalable infrastructure solutions. This will involve interacting with software, network, and systems technologies within your immediate initiative, as well as collaborating with teams across Riot to understand their needs, and to provide support and guidance in order to create alignment for infrastructure solutions at Riot. You will work alongside a passionate team of software and infrastructure engineers. We combine strong expertise in networking, systems, and developer tooling to automate and improve the way we store, process, and distribute data for League of Legends, while also paving the road for future games.

Responsibilities:

  • Optimize deployments and maintenance of physical servers within data centers
  • Work with cloud service providers to automate tasks (deployments, maintenance, orchestration)
  • Develop and maintain our Docker and Mesos based container engines
  • Write automation using tools like Ansible or Salt within a CI/CD framework
  • Create and maintain automation that orchestrates management of compute and network devices
  • Design and evangelize infrastructure architecture for use across Riot
  • Architect Riot’s data centers from physical assets (servers, network devices, rack design) through to location and global connectivity
  • Respond to and diagnose emerging systems errors
  • Produce comprehensive user documentation around your implemented solutions
  • Mentor and lead other Rioters

Desired Qualifications:

  • Bachelor’s degree in Computer Science or comparable field
  • 6+ years industry experience
  • Experience working with DevOps and Agile/Scrum teams
  • Coding or scripting experience in a professional setting using languages such as, but not limited to: Python, Terraform, Ansible
  • Knowledge of networking services (DNS), routing (BGP), protocols (TCP/IP), and tools (ping, tracert)
  • Knowledge of local storage options and maintenance practices
  • System administration and imaging technology for Windows and Linux servers
  • Excellent written and verbal communication skill for technical and non-technical audiences

 

It’s our policy to provide equal employment opportunity for all applicants and members of Riot Games, Inc. Riot Games makes reasonable accommodations for handicapped and disabled Rioters and does not unlawfully discriminate on the basis of race, color, religion, sex, sexual orientation, gender identity or expression, national origin, age, handicap, veteran status, marital status, criminal history, or any other category protected by applicable federal and state law, including the City of Los Angeles’ Fair Chance Initiative for Hiring Ordinance relating to an applicant's criminal history (LAMC 189.00).